How Common Is The Last Name Spinda? popularity and diffusion

Spinda is the 1,044,719th most common surname throughout the world, borne by approximately 1 in 30,364,775 people. The surname Spinda occurs mostly in The Americas, where 52 percent of Spinda live; 45 percent live in North America and 45 percent live in Anglo-North America. Spinda is also the 2,368,944th most commonly held forename world-wide, borne by 21 people.

The surname is most commonly used in The United States, where it is borne by 108 people, or 1 in 3,356,101. In The United States Spinda is primarily concentrated in: Pennsylvania, where 42 percent reside, Florida, where 15 percent reside and Kentucky, where 11 percent reside. Apart from The United States Spinda occurs in 8 countries. It is also common in Poland, where 20 percent reside and Papua New Guinea, where 14 percent reside.
